Youth Advisory Council
The Arcadia City Clerk’s Office is currently accepting applications from individuals who would like to serve on the Youth Advisory Council. The Youth Advisory Council consists of seven members appointed by the city council. Of the seven members, four must be current high school students and three middle school students at the time of appointment….

Caldecott Storytime
Since 1937, the Association for Library Service to Children has awarded the Caldecott Medal to an artist who illustrated a picture book published the previous year.
